Breast milk: more than just nutrition!
Giulia Nuzzi1, Irene Trambusti1, Maria E DI Cicco1
1Section of Pediatrics, Department of Clinical and Experimental Medicine, University of Pisa, Pisa, Italy.
Exclusive human milk feeding is the gold standard for infant nourishment, offering species-specific benefits. Breastfeeding protects infants against infections and promotes healthy development, reducing disease incidence compared to formula.

Background:
- Human milk is recognized as the optimal nutrition for infants.
- It provides species-specific nourishment tailored to infant needs.
- Breastfeeding offers protection against infections and promotes development.
Purpose of the Study:
- To review the nutritional and functional composition of human milk.
- To provide an overview of human milk's bioactive factors.
- To highlight the benefits of human milk feeding.
Main Methods:
- Literature review of nutritional and functional composition.
- Analysis of bioactive factors in human milk.
- Comparison of breastfeeding outcomes with formula feeding.
Main Results:
- Human milk contains hundreds of bioactive molecules.
- These molecules protect against infection and inflammation.
- Breastfeeding is associated with decreased infant morbidity and mortality.
Conclusions:
- Human milk feeding is the gold standard for infant nutrition.
- Breastfeeding supports immune maturation, organ development, and gut health.
- Continued breastfeeding reduces the incidence of various infant diseases.
